A huge bulk of united state grownups (86%) state they usually or in some cases get news from a smartphone, computer system or tablet, consisting of 56% who claim they do so frequently. This is more than the 49% who said they typically obtained news from digital gadgets in 2022 and the 51% of those who claimed the same in 2021
The portion of Americans that frequently get information from television has remained fairly consistent, at 31% in 2022 and 32% in 2023. Americans turn to radio and print magazines for news far much less regularly than to digital gadgets and tv. When asked which of these systems they prefer to obtain news on, nearly six-in-ten Americans state they favor an electronic gadget (58%), greater than claim they like TV (27%).

Phony news stories can have real-life effects. Yes, fake information is a big issue.Once more, these tales are not real by any means. Stopping the expansion of fake news isn't just the duty of the platforms made use of to you can try here spread it. Those who eat information also require to discover methods of determining if what they read is true. News Press Release. We provide a number of pointers listed below. The concept is that individuals must have an essential sense of media proficiency
Sam Wineburg, a teacher of education and learning and history at Stanford and the lead author of the research study, stated an option is for all visitors to check out like fact checkers. But exactly how do fact checkers do their job? Alexios Mantzarlis, supervisor of the International Fact-Checking Network at Poynter, says fact checkers have a procedure for each insurance claim they deal with.
